p Kim -P p p ■P GREETINGS TO THE CLASS OF 1936 ThE Voyageur presents a word and picture story of your service to Freeport High School and is destined therefore to become one of your most treasured possessions. May it ever remind you of loyal devotion to truth, honor, and learning. The works of your class, your clubs and your organizations are recorded here. The reward for service is not only the pride which comes from such an outstanding record but is also something that is developed inside you which makes for character. This is Commencement time. The splendor of its exercises, the excitement of success is enough to make any graduate glad and happy. But in reality Commencement warns the graduate that he is to become a front line participant in the work just ahead. In a happy life, as in a happy school, there is always an abundance of service. There was a time when the world gave the greatest honors to the strongest man, to the greatest thinker, or to the one with the greatest wealth. Today, however, the individual, for complete success in life, must add to all his other good qualities a willingness to be of service. He profits most who serves best. Best Wishes and Success to each member of the Class of 1936. JOHN W. DODD, Superintendent of Schools. Thirteen

|hE one conspicuous and fatal lack in our time is the power to bring the mind into focus, to think hard and close, to concentrate on some problem and never give up until it is mastered. At this Commencement period, therefore, every senior may well ask himself this question: Is my mind like a blurred and confused photograph which has been taken by a camera out of focus, or have I developed the powers of concentration which enable me to bring my mind into sharp focus? A large number from your class have distinguished themselves on the athletic field. They have been able at the crucial moment to concentrate their total personality on the game. Others have had equal success in the fields of journalism, dramatics, clubs, and in the classroom. Your high school has done its best to prepare you for full, complete, and successful living. Your ability to think clearly, honestly, and persistently will in large measure determine your success in the future. That you may truly succeed is my wish for each and every member of the class of 1936. MARTIN M. MANSPERGER, Principal. Fourteen
